Personalized Gifts
Personalized gifts carry sentimental value and add a unique touch. Consider custom items that reflect his personality or your relationship.
- Engraved Watch: Opt for a classic timepiece engraved with a special message or date that signifies your love.
- Monogrammed Cufflinks: Add his initials to a set of cufflinks for a sophisticated accessory that he can wear on your wedding day and beyond.
- Custom Illustration: Commission a piece of artwork that captures a meaningful moment in your relationship, like your first date or engagement.
- Personalized Leather Wallet: Choose a high-quality leather wallet embossed with his name or initials for a practical and stylish gift.
Experience Gifts
Experience gifts create lasting memories and deepen your bond. Consider adventures or activities that both of you can enjoy.
- Couples Massage: Treat him to a relaxing spa day you can share together, providing a perfect way to unwind before the big day.
- Adventure Day: Plan an exhilarating day of activities if he enjoys the outdoors, like zip-lining, skydiving, or a hot air balloon ride.
- Concert or Event Tickets: Surprise him with tickets to see his favorite band or a live sporting event that you can attend later together.
- Cooking Class: Sign up for a fun cooking class where both of you can learn something new and bond over a shared culinary experience.

Handwritten Letters
Handwritten letters carry a personal touch that resonates deeply. Write a heartfelt letter expressing your love and appreciation. Include specific reasons why you chose him and what he means to you. Here are a few tips:
- Reflect on Sentiments: Share memories that bring joy, laughing moments, or challenges you’ve overcome together.
- Use Quality Paper: Choose elegant stationery to enhance the presentation.
- Seal It with a Personal Touch: Close the letter with a wax seal or personal insignia to make it unique.
- Deliver on the Wedding Day: Present it during a quiet moment or have someone discreetly hand it to him just before the ceremony.
This personal gift will be cherished and revisited for years to come, solidifying your connection as you start this new chapter together.
